Trenching excavation services involve digging narrow, deep trenches into the ground to support various construction or installation projects. This work typically requires specialized equipment and expertise to ensure precise, safe, and efficient excavation. Commonly, service providers handle tasks such as laying underground utilities like water, gas, or electrical lines, installing drainage systems, or preparing foundations for structures. These projects often demand careful planning to avoid damaging existing underground infrastructure and to comply with local regulations.
This service helps solve a variety of common property problems, including poor drainage, utility line repair or replacement, and foundation issues. For homeowners experiencing persistent water pooling or flooding around their property, trenching can facilitate the installation of proper drainage solutions. Similarly, properties with outdated or damaged underground utility lines may need trenching to enable repairs or upgrades. Trenching services also support the installation of new fencing or landscaping features that require underground connections or support structures.

The overview below groups typical Trenching Excavation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Asheville,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Small-Scale Trenching - Typical costs for minor trenching projects like utility lines or small drainage systems range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um. Local contractors often handle these efficiently and affordably.
Medium Projects - Larger trenching jobs such as irrigation or foundation footings usually cost between $1,000-$3,000. These projects are common for residential properties and can vary based on length and depth requirements. Prices tend to be in this range for most standard projects.
Full Excavation or Replacement - Complete trenching for extensive landscaping or utility upgrades can range from $3,500-$7,000 or more. Larger, more complex projects may push into higher tiers, but these are less frequent than mid-range jobs.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ific site needs.
Larger, Complex Projects - Very extensive trenching involving deep excavation or multiple phases can exceed $10,000. Such projects are less common and typically involve significant planning and equipment. Many local contractors can manage these larger jobs with appropriate planning and resources.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When evaluating trenching excavation service providers,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ects within the Asheville area or nearby communities. A contractor’s familiarity with local soil conditions, permitting requirements, and common challenges can make a significant difference in the success of the project. Homeowners should inquire about the types of excavation work the service provider has completed in the past and whether they have handled projects comparable in scope and complexity. This helps ensure that the contractor has a practical understanding of what the job entails and can deliver results that meet expectations.
Clear written expectations are essential when comparing local contractors for trenching excavation services. Homeowners should seek detailed proposals or estimates that outline the scope of work, materials, and any specific responsibilities. Having this information in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a basis for comparing different service providers objectively. It’s also beneficial to clarify what is included and excluded in the scope of work, so there are no surprises once the project begins. Well-defined expectations contribute to a smoother process and a more satisfactory outcome.
Reputable references and effective communication are key factors in selecting a reliable excavation contractor. Homeowners are encouraged to ask for references from previous clients who had similar work done, and to follow up with those references to learn about their experiences. Good communication throughout the project ensures that questions are answered promptly and concerns addressed as they arise. Service providers who are transparent, responsive, and willing to provide clear information can help build confidence that the project will be managed professionally.
